Why Convert PDF to PNG?

PDF to PNG conversion is needed in several scenarios:

**Presentations:** Inserting PDF pages into PowerPoint or Google Slides requires image format. PNG conversion preserves text sharpness.

**Social media sharing:** PDFs can't be shared directly on Instagram, Twitter, or LinkedIn. Convert to PNG for easy sharing.

**Website display:** Embedding PDF previews on websites is easier as PNG images. Convert the cover page or key slides.

**Design tools:** Figma, Canva, and other design tools work with images, not PDFs. Convert PDF content to PNG for design workflows.

**Document thumbnails:** Generate preview images of PDF documents for document management systems or email previews.

**Archiving:** PNG images of PDF pages are viewable on any device without a PDF reader.

PDF to PNG Resolution Guide

DPI (dots per inch) determines image quality and file size:

**72 DPI:** Screen resolution. Sufficient for web display and email. Smallest files. Text may appear slightly soft when zoomed.

**150 DPI:** Excellent for presentations and social media. Good balance of quality and file size. Recommended for most uses.

**300 DPI:** Print quality. Sharp text and fine detail. Required for professional printing. Largest files.

**600 DPI:** High-resolution archival. Maximum quality. Very large files. Use only when extreme quality is required.

For a typical PDF page (8.5" x 11"): 150 DPI produces a 1275 x 1650 pixel PNG; 300 DPI produces 2550 x 3300 pixels.
